The uplift force on each outer post is (1/2 the span projection + the outer overhang) * (1/2 the span width + the side overhang) = (25% of the roof area) * the net uplift (all the uplift minus the self-weight or 'dead load'). Once you have calculated the load of your gazebo and the soil capacity you can use this formula to calculate the footing surface area requirements:Structural Load (lbs) / Soil Capacity (psf) = Footing Surface Area Required (sq. More specifically, heavy clay soils have a non-adjusted Then he would take the known bearing strength of the soil what a square foot of the soil can be trusted to support and design the footing so that the area under the footing multiplied by the bearing strength of the soil would equal or exceed the actual load. The size of footings supporting piers and columns shall be based on the tributary load and allowable soil pressure in accordance with Table R401.4.1 (above) The minimum width of footings shall be 12 inches, spread footings shall be at least 6 inches in thickness.
